Wood shake roof repair services involve inspecting and restoring wooden shingle or shake roofs to address damage and deterioration. These services typically include replacing broken, cracked, or rotting shakes, resealing damaged areas, and reinforcing the overall structure to prevent further issues. The process aims to maintain the roof’s integrity, improve its appearance, and extend its lifespan by addressing underlying problems before they escalate into more costly repairs or replacements.
Common problems that wood shake roof repair services help resolve include leaks caused by cracked or missing shakes, rot resulting from prolonged moisture exposure, and damage from pests or severe weather conditions. Over time, wood shingles can become warped or brittle, leading to compromised protection against the elements. Repairing these issues promptly helps prevent water infiltration, structural damage, and mold growth, ultimately preserving the property's interior and exterior integrity.

Cost of Wood Shake Roof Repair - Repair costs typically range from $1,200 to $4,500, depending on the extent of damage and the size of the roof. For example, patching a small area may cost around $1,200, while replacing multiple sections could approach $4,500. Prices vary based on local labor rates and material quality.
Material and Labor Expenses - The cost for materials and labor usually falls between $3.50 and $7.00 per square foot. A standard 1,500-square-foot roof might cost between $5,250 and $10,500 for repairs. Variations depend on the complexity of the repair and regional pricing differences.
Additional Costs to Consider - Extra expenses may include removal of damaged shakes, which can add $300 to $800. If underlying roof decking needs replacement, costs could rise by $1,000 or more. These additional charges depend on the damage severity and accessibility.
Factors Influencing Repair Costs - Costs can fluctuate based on roof pitch, accessibility, and local contractor rates. For instance, steep or hard-to-reach roofs tend to increase labor costs, potentially raising overall expenses. Cont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ific project need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es damage to wood shake roofs? Common causes include weather exposure, such as heavy rain, wind, and hail, as well as aging and biological growth like moss or rot.
How can I tell if my wood shake roof needs repair? Signs include cracked, split, or missing shakes, water leaks, and visible mold or moss growth on the surface.
What types of repairs do local pros typically perform on wood shake roofs? Repairs often involve replacing damaged shakes, sealing leaks, and addressing underlying issues like rot or mold.
Is it necessary to replace the entire wood shake roof if some shakes are damaged? Not necessarily; many repairs focus on replacing individual damaged shakes or sections, depending on the extent of the damage.
How long do wood shake roof repairs usually take? The duration varies based on the extent of repairs needed, but most projects are completed within a few days.
